Choosing Your Base Ingredients

Selecting the right base is crucial for setting the tone of your dessert, and options range from rich chocolate mousse to light lemon curd. A dense chocolate base will hold its shape beautifully, providing a luxurious contrast to the fresh toppings you add later. Alternatively, a tangy Greek yogurt layer offers a protein boost while maintaining a silky texture that pairs well with sweet fruits. The choice of base determines the overall character of the dessert, so you can tailor it to your mood or dietary needs.

For those looking for a vegan version, blended cashews or coconut cream create a wonderfully smooth foundation that is both decadent and plant-based. You can also experiment with flavored jellies or compotes as a translucent layer that adds a beautiful visual element to the cup. The variety available ensures that you never have to repeat the exact same combination twice, keeping your dessert routine exciting and personalized. Every choice you make in this stage contributes directly to the final flavor explosion.

Seasonal Fruit Inspirations

Seasonal fruit is perhaps the most vibrant component of easy mini desserts in cups, bringing natural sweetness and a connection to the time of year. In spring, you might layer strawberries and rhubarb compote with a basil-infused cream for a refreshing bite. Summer calls for stone fruits like peach and plum, paired with honey and a crumble topping that reflects the warmth of the season. Autumn introduces spiced apples and pears, while winter offers pomegranate seeds and citrus segments that brighten the darker months.

By rotating your fruit choices, you keep the dessert experience dynamic and aligned with what tastes best at the moment. This approach also supports local produce, ensuring that your desserts are as fresh and flavorful as possible. Dietary Adaptations and Substitutions

One of the greatest advantages of building desserts in cups is how easily they can be adapted to various dietary requirements. For a low-sugar option, you can use unsweetened Greek yogurt and rely on the natural sweetness of fruit instead of added syrups. Gluten-free versions are equally simple, utilizing almond flour crusts or oat-based toppings to maintain texture without wheat. Vegan diets are also easily accommodated with plant-based milks, nut creams, and agar-agar instead of gelatin.

These adaptations do not compromise on flavor or indulgence; in fact, they often highlight the quality of the core ingredients. You can create a dessert that fits your lifestyle without feeling like you are missing out on the classic elements of richness and sweetness.
